10,000 Degrees is the leading, equity-focused scholarship provider and college success nonprofit in California. Since 1981, we’ve helped more than 20,000 students from low-income backgrounds achieve their college dreams, and today, we reach more than 12,000 students and families each year.

Our mission is to achieve educational equity and to support students from low-income backgrounds to and through college to realize their full potential and positively impact their communities and the world.

The Opportunity

The 10,000 Degrees Fellowship is an integral part of the 10,000 Degrees mission to support college graduates who change the world. The 10,000 Degrees Senior Fellow assists program development that supports both our College Success scholars and staff. During their role, they will work in conjunction with and report directly to the Program Manager, 4-Year Success and Alumni. The Senior College Success Fellow offers direct support to a caseload of scholars, while advancing larger programmatic and organizational initiatives. This role will be on a hybrid team of remote and in-person model. This is a 2-year commitment, with the opportunity of a third year.

Responsibilities

  • Provide guidance and assistance to all scholarship recipients and their families regarding career planning, college persistence, and financial aid management
  • Assist in planning, implementing, and evaluating Transition-to-College, virtual Office Hours, and other year-round workshop of events
  • Facilitate regular virtual campus based cohort office hours to encourage community building
  • Maintain accurate records related to scholar progress in our Salesforce database to support College Success program reports for analysis
  • Identify on/off-campus opportunities that enhance the college experience to ensure scholars receive the highest quality support
  • Research and identify policies, resources and opportunities at the six Utah universities to support students
  • Support program staff in developing additional curriculum for supporting scholars academically, socio-emotionally, and professionally
  • Aid in the evaluation of efficacy of program by soliciting scholar feedback and measuring program impact in conjunction with program staff
  • Direct social media accounts to promote consistent communication with our scholars, community partners, and other community supporters
  • Provide at least 4 Professional Development Trainings per year to other fellows
  • Capstone advisor to at least 2 fellows
  • Conduct Mock Interview for fellows on request
  • Serve on one of the available internal 10,000 Degrees working groups
  • Support in developing the pipeline of graduating college success seniors into our Young Professional Council and other Alumni opportunities
  • Maintain excellent relationships with all college/university personnel, community partners, and program participants in Utah state
  • Cross collaborate with Career Success team to identify scholars professional development materials to inform career pathways
  • Support 10,000 Degrees Development Team at fundraising events, planning committees, and in-house work groups
  • Travel within assigned regions

Qualifications

  • Served as a 10,000 Degrees fellow for more than 2 years or a minimum of 3 years in college success coaching or counseling
  • Be willing to commit to 2 years in the role with the possibility of renewal for a 3rd year
  • Bilingual Spanish, Cantonese, or Vietnamese preferred
  • Ability to provide a strong recommendation from current supervisor
  • Firm belief that all scholars, no matter their background, deserve to receive a high quality college education
  • Experience working with populations traditionally under-represented on college campuses, such as undocumented scholars, independent youth, English language learners, young parents, scholars with learning disabilities, etc.
  • Strong knowledge of university policies related to financial aid, college admissions and retention (especially transfers), academics (probation, dismissal, leave-of absences), the appeals processes, and general college resources
  • Strong database management skills; Salesforce a plus
  • Familiarity in working with college success out-of-state students with a knowledge of resources accessible for the community is preferred
  • Ability to work on a hybrid team of remote and in-person model
  • Willingness and flexibility to support colleagues as needed
  • Entrepreneurial spirit and “can do” attitude
  • Have access to a reliable form of transportation throughout regular work hours
